The shorter response is yes, THCA might be transformed into THC by means of decarboxylation. When THCA-rich cannabis flower is subjected to warmth, regardless of whether by way of using tobacco, vaporization, or cooking, the carboxylic acid team attached on the THCA molecule is eradicated, converting it into THC. This activation course of action unlocks the psychoactive effects of THC, leading to the attribute "high" connected with cannabis use.

No, making use of Uncooked THCa flower, you won't encounter a psychotropic "superior." The non-psychoactive THCa molecule should endure decarboxylation, which can transpire by means of heating or aging, as a way to transform into THC, and that is the compound that provides cannabis its intoxicating results.
